Amy Schumer tweeted what she called a “hostile text” she received from Kevin Hart on Saturday morning prior to hosting the Oct. 10 episode of Saturday Night Live.

“Hey I know your hosting SNL tonight… If you get nervous during your monologue just tell the audience that you know me,” Hart texted. “I promise it will help.”

Hart knows a thing or two about hosting the NBC show, as he previously hosted earlier this year on Jan. 17. His text message continued:

“Or you can FaceTime me but I probably wouldn’t be able to pick up because I’m busy doing stuff. Just spit balling here… I’m trying to help… you know what f–k it… you will be fine… I hope.. God bless…K Hart out.”

The Trainwreck star, in response, shared the photo of his text and jokingly tweeted, “Hostile text @KevinHart4real #snl.”

Schumer, 34, first tweeted about hosting the show early Saturday morning, writing, “Excuse me, Mom and Dad, I am hosting Saturday Night Live tonight.” She included a baby photo of herself in the tweet.

Saturday night’s episode will be the Inside Amy Schumer star’s first time hosting the show.
